Today I want to share with you a card that I CASE'd from a card I received from Jenn Tinline in a monthly swap.  When I opened Jenn's card this month, I immediately knew that I wanted to CASE it. Her card just makes me smile!

Jenn used the Seasonal Chums stamp set (Item 144948) and Coordinating Seasonal Tags Framelit Dies (Item 144685) which are available as a bundle in the Holiday Catalogue (Item 146077).  Her snowman is suspended using Metallic Thread in the opening and spins around.  What is really special about this stamp set and the one I used is that there is a front and back stamp to the card.  It doesn't matter which way he spins you get to see the detail!


Now for my card.
I used the A Little Wild stamp set (Item 144344) and the Coordinating Little Loves Framelit dies (Item 143743).  These are also available as a bundle (Item 145328).  To colour my lion, I used the new Stampin' Blends alcohol markers.  I'm in love with these markers.  It doesn't take any effort at all to get lots of depth to your card.  For this one I used the light and dark Crumb Cake markers for his body and the light and dark Daffodil Delight for the mane.
